I am Veronica Denholm and I am Access and Outreach Officer at the National Library of Scotland. I work as part of the Learning Team in the Department of Access and Outreach.
The Library is about to launch its new online information literacy resource which is called 'Project Blaster' which is a toolkit for producing projects aimed at Primary 6/7 children and their teachers. It will be part of the 'Learning Zone' on our web site.
